Industrial roof installation services involve the design, planning, and construction of durable roofing systems for commercial and industrial properties. These projects typically require specialized materials and techniques to ensure the roof can withstand heavy use, harsh weather conditions, and long-term wear. Service providers focus on providing reliable, long-lasting roofs that meet the specific needs of each property, whether it’s a warehouse, manufacturing plant, distribution center, or other large-scale facility. Proper installation is essential to protect the building’s interior and contents, while also maintaining energy efficiency and structural integrity.
Many problems can be addressed through professional industrial roof installation. For example, older roofs may develop leaks, cracks, or signs of deterioration that compromise the building’s safety and functionality. Improperly installed roofs can lead to water intrusion, mold growth, and increased energy costs due to poor insulation. A new roof installation can also resolve issues related to inadequate load-bearing capacity or outdated materials that no longer meet current standards. By working with experienced service providers, property owners can ensure their roofs are correctly installed to prevent future problems and extend the lifespan of the building’s protective cover.
Industrial roof installation services are commonly used on a variety of property types, including warehouses, factories, retail centers, and large commercial complexes. These structures often require large, flat, or low-slope roofs that can support equipment like HVAC systems or solar panels. The materials chosen for installation-such as metal, built-up roofing, or membrane systems-are selected based on the building’s function, location, and budget. The overview below groups typical Industrial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Mequon, WI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or roof repairs in industrial settings often range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es, such as patching leaks or replacing small sections, fall within this band. Larger or more complex repairs tend to cost more and are less common.
Partial Roof Replacement - For partial replacements, local contractors generally charge between $3,000 and $8,000. Projects in this range are common for mid-sized facilities needing significant repairs but not a full roof overhaul.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ements in industrial buildings typically cost between $20,000 and $50,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ed $50,000, though these are less frequent and depend on roof size and materials used.
Large-Scale or Complex Projects - Extensive or highly customized roof installations can reach $100,000 or more. Such projects are less common and usually involve specialized materials or challenging building conditions that increase cost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of industrial roofs can local contractors install? Local service providers can install various types of industrial roofs, including metal, built-up, single-ply membrane, and spray-applied roofing systems, tailored to the specific needs of a facility.
How do contractors ensure proper installation of industrial roofing systems? Contractors follow industry best practices, manufacturer guidelines, and local building codes to ensure the roofing system is installed correctly and performs effectively over time.
Are there different materials available for industrial roof installations? Yes, contractors can recommend and install a range of roofing materials such as steel, PVC, TPO, EPDM, and asphalt-based options, depending on the project requirements.
